Hello LTT Forums, I have an issue with my networking setup and I can't seem to permanently solve the issue. The issue I face is that my internet will randomly disconnect and no longer have internet access for usually less than a minute. I've had this happen mid-game and while watching YouTube videos at what seems to be random times. For the most part it seems to resolve itself in less than a minute I'd estimate, rarely I'd just reboot the router and it would work fine. The firmware is up to date on the router. Windows Update says the driver for my Realtek LAN is up to date. For my setup, I have my ISP's modem/router combo thing as a modem and in bridge mode. That is then connected to my TP Link AX1800 router and then that connects to my PC via Ethernet. The Ethernet cable that connects my modem to my router is a CAT 8 26AWG from Amazon, and the Ethernet cable that connects my router to my PC is a Linkup CAT 8 cable. A brief speedtest is 11ms, 700mbps down, 100mbps up. I have Shaw 1Gbps.

So I have a 5800X from launch and it's being cooled with the NZXT X73 AIO w/ stock thermal paste (was too lazy to put thermal paste on). The CPU is sat inside the MSI X570 Unify. I was running 3D Mark and using their recommended benchmark for DirectX 12 machines and I've seen that the 5800X got as hot as 91C and my 3080 never got past 80C. My chassis is the Lian Li PC-O11 Dynamic with 3 Noctua NF-12 intake fans and 3 Noctua NF-12 exhaust fans. I've looked at online for answers and I've seen many people inquire about the temperature of the higher end 5000 series AMD chips. I did notice that the CPU did not thermal throttle itself during the benchmark results. Both 3DMark and HWMonitor reported the CPU at 91C at max temp.
